G

Gary Ledbetter
Review of Morbel

10 months ago

Morbel is a decent company. They provide a good ra...

Morbel is a decent company. They provide a good range of products and their customer service is satisfactory. However, there is room for improvement in terms of delivery time.

Comments:

No comments